Preterit-imperfect acquisition in l2 spanish writing: moving beyond lexical aspect

HIGHLIGHTS

  • who: Nicolas Jose Fernandez Martinez from the University of California, Davis, United States have published the research work: Preterit-imperfect acquisition in L2 Spanish writing: Moving beyond lexical aspect, in the Journal: (JOURNAL)
  • what: This study aims to replicate these findings and test the predictions of hypotheses of L2 tense-aspect acquisition in another group of learners: English-dominant instructed Spanish learners.
